Teen Advisory Board
Thursday, April 4 at 3:30 PM
**Please note: Meetings are for TAB members only. To join, visit seekonkpl.org/teens and download the TAB application. Email the finished application to teens@seekonkpl.org  or turn it in at the Research Help Desk in the Library.

Your opinion matters! If you’re in grade 6 through 12, then you have a chance to make a difference at your library by joining the Teen Advisory Board (TAB). During the school year, we will meet once a month at 3:30 PM to share ideas about upcoming programs and discuss how we can make the most out of the library’s services for tweens and teens. This is an opportunity to practice leadership, collaboration, and civic engagement and to take an active role in shaping the library’s impact on your community. Becoming a member of the board requires a commitment to attend meetings regularly.

Third Thursday Club for Tweens and Teens
Thursday, April 18 at 3:00 PM
Join us on the Third Thursday of each month for a no-stress opportunity to explore your interests and hobbies. This month’s meeting takes place on Thursday, April 18, and we’ll continue exploring Creative Writing. Whether you’ve already written an epic novel (fanfiction counts!) or you’ve never considered writing for fun at all, come spend an hour at the library and enjoy exploring your creative side with other tweens and teens. Note: if you’re more of a visual storyteller, you’re welcome to take this activity in a more graphic novel/comic direction—there is no wrong way to tell your tale!

This 1-hour event is free and open to tweens and teens in grades 6 through 12. Registration is required for each month’s activity.

What Do You Know? A Monthly STEM Program for Tweens and Teens
Thursday, April 25 at 3:00 PM
Why can drones fly? How are bridges, catapults, and car engines made? What is the best way to build a zipline for my stuffed Baby Yoda? If you’ve ever asked yourself these questions, then come to the Seekonk Library to participate in our new monthly STEM program! We’ll explore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ics in fun and interesting ways, with a new activity each session. This month’s program will take place on Thursday, April 25th. These are individual activities, so it is not necessary to attend all sessions. Materials will be provided – all you need to bring is your curiosity!

This 1-hour event is free and open to tweens and teens in grades 6 through 12. Registration is required for each month’s activity.
